a stunning, beautifully haunting story. i started playing this idly one day out of curiosity and it completely gripped me. i stayed up nearly all night reading, and when i had to go to bed, the first thing i did next morning was finish the game in its entirety. simply put, this is a game about fear, desperation, infatuation, and most importantly, loneliness. throughout the entire story, the writing instills upon you a sense of alienation even at your character's most intimate moments, and every character is nameless*, referred to only by a title throughout their respective routes (or not even by a title, in the case of the Main Character). your fate at the end of each story is painfully foreshadowed, but we go towards it anyways because there is no other choice*.
